/*  
Theme Name: UM_Regionalverbund
Theme URI: 
Description: Blank default_de ist die Grundlage fuer ein eigenes Design. Es hat nur dort html drin wo es meiner Meinung nach wichtig ist fuer das Verstehen des html Outputs von WordPress. Man kann bis zu 5mal Widgets einsetzen. Bitte im Artikel auf texto.de nachlesen wie.
Version: 1.6
Author: die netztaucher: Marco Neuber
Author URI: http://wordpress.fairhost24.de

	
 */
*									{border:0px; margin:0; padding:0; border:0;}
html								{}
body								{background:#EFF2F3;}

	/*--------------------textgestaltung--------------------*/

	p								{}
	h1,h2,h4,h5,h6					{color:#32387f; border-bottom:2px dotted #32387f;  font: 180%/1 Times, arial, helvetica, sans-serif; margin:0 0 20px 0;}
	h3								{padding-left:5px; font-size:120%;}
	acronym, abbr, span.caps		{cursor: help;}
	acronym, abbr					{}
	blockquote						{}
	blockquote cite					{}
	hr								{}
	dl								{}
	dt								{}
	dd								{}
	ul								{}
	ol								{}
	li								{}
	ul ul							{}
	blockquote						{}
	blockquote p					{}
	code							{}
	pre								{}
	b, strong,i,em					{}
	img								{}
	address							{}


	/*--------------------linkgestaltung--------------------*/
	a							{}
	a:link						{}
	a:visited					{}
	a:link:focus				{}
	a:link:hover, 
	a:visited:hover				{}
	a:link:active, 
	a:visited:active			{}


	/*--------------------bilder als links--------------------*/
	a img						{}
	a:link img					{}
	a:visited img				{}
	a:link:active img, 
	a:visited:active img		{}

	/*--------------------smilies im text--------------------*/

	body img.wp-smiley			{}


	/*--------------------der weiterlesen link--------------------*/

	.more-link					{}

	/*--------------------die seiten wenn es mehrere gibt--------------------*/
	p.serif						{}

	/*--------------------suche--------------------*/

	#searchform					{}
	input#s						{}
	input#searchsubmit			{}


	/*--------------------Kommentare--------------------*/
	.alt						{}
	.commentlist				{}
	.nocomments					{}
	.commentlist li				{}
	.commentlist cite, 
	.commentlist cite a			{}
	.commentlist p				{}
	#commentform p				{}
	.commentmetadata			{}
	#commentform input			{}
	#commentform textarea		{}
	#commentform #submit		{}

	/*--------------------fuer den wp kalender--------------------*/
	#wp-calendar th				{}
	#wp-calendar				{empty-cells: show;}
	#wp-calendar #next a		{}
	#wp-calendar #prev a		{}
	#wp-calendar a				{}
	#wp-calendar caption		{}
	#wp-calendar td				{}
	#wp-calendar td.pad:hover	{}



	/*-------------------- widgets---------------------*/
	h2.widgettitle				{border:0;}
	.widget						{}


	/*--------------------Archive--------------------*/

	li#archives					{}
	.widget_archives			{}


	/*--recent posts--*/
	li#recent-posts				{}
	.widget_recent_entries		{}



	/*--------------------text widget--------------------*/
	li.widget_text 				{}

	/*--id haengt von der nummer des text widgets ab*/
	li#text-4					{}
	div.textwidget				{}

	/*--------------------links blogroll--------------------*/

	li#links					{}
	.widget_links				{}


	/*--------------------kategorien--------------------*/

	li#categories				{}
	.widget_categories			{}
	
	
	
	
	html,body 			{margin:0;padding:10px 0;}
	body 				{font: 76% arial,sans-serif;text-align:center;}
	p 					{margin: 10px 0 10px 0; text-align:justify;}
	a					{color: #32387f;}
	a:hover				{color: #000000; text-decoration:none;}
	a:visited			{color: #32387f;}
	div#header h1 		{margin:0; padding-left:10px; color: #79B30B;}
	div#container		{text-align:left; padding:10px; border:0px solid #32387f;}
	div#content p, li	{line-height:1.5;}
	div#content ul		{margin:20px;}
	
	div#navigation	{background:#32387f;}
	div#extra		{background:#fefefe;  padding-left:5px; font-size:85%;}
	div#extra p		{padding:0 0 5px 3px; font-size:80%;}
	div#footer		{color: #888888; margin-top:20px;}
	div#footer p	{text-align:center;}

	div#container	{width:960px; margin:0 auto;}
	div#wrapper		{float:left;width:100%;}
	div#content		{margin: 10px 0 20px 230px;}
	div#navigation	{float:left; width:220px;	margin:10px 0 20px -960px; font-size:120%;}
	div#extra		{float:left; width:150px;	margin:10px 0 20px -170px;}
	div#extra ul 	{margin:0; padding:0;}
	div#extra ul li	{list-style-type:none; margin:0 0 10px 0; padding:0;}
	div#footer		{clear:left; width:960px;}
	div#footer p	{margin-top:20px;margin:10px auto; font-size:90%;}
	.tl				{float:left; width:400px;	font-size:120%; color:#ffffff;}
	.tr				{}
	h2 a			{text-decoration:none; margin:30px 0 3px 0; padding:0;}
	#content img	{border:1px solid silver; padding:3px; float:left; margin:0 20px 0 0;}
	
	
	.corner_box_logo								{background: #ffffff; width:220px; float:left;}
	.corner_top_logo div 							{background: url(images/corner_logo_t.png) no-repeat top left;}
	.corner_top_logo								{background: url(images/corner_logo_t.png) no-repeat top right;}
	.corner_bottom_logo div 						{background: url(images/corner_logo_b.png) no-repeat bottom left;}
	.corner_bottom_logo 							{background: url(images/corner_logo_b.png) no-repeat bottom right;}
	.corner_top_logo div, .corner_top_logo, 
	.corner_bottom_logo div, .corner_bottom_logo 	{width: 100%;  height:15px;   font-size: 1px;}
	.corner_content_logo							{margin:0 0 0 -10px; height:70px; padding:0;}


	.corner_box_top								{background: #999b48; width:720px; margin-left:230px;}
	.corner_top_top div 						{background: url(images/corner_top_tl.png) no-repeat top left;}
	.corner_top_top								{background: url(images/corner_top_tr.png) no-repeat top right;}
	.corner_bottom_top div 						{background: url(images/corner_top_bl.png) no-repeat bottom left;}
	.corner_bottom_top 							{background: url(images/corner_top_br.png) no-repeat bottom right;}
	.corner_top_top div, .corner_top_top, 
	.corner_bottom_top div, .corner_bottom_top 	{width: 100%;  height: 15px;   font-size: 1px;}
	.corner_content_top							{margin: 0 15px; height:70px;}


	.corner_box_navi								{background: #32387f; width:220px;}
	.corner_top_navi div 							{background: url(images/corner_navi_tl.png) no-repeat top left;}
	.corner_top_navi								{background: url(images/corner_navi_tr.png) no-repeat top right;}
	.corner_bottom_navi div 						{background: url(images/corner_navi_bl.png) no-repeat bottom left;}
	.corner_bottom_navi 							{background: url(images/corner_navi_br.png) no-repeat bottom right;}
	.corner_top_navi div, .corner_top_navi, 
	.corner_bottom_navi div, .corner_bottom_navi 	{width: 100%;  height: 15px;   font-size: 1px;}
	.corner_content_navi							{margin: 0 15px;}


	.corner_box_inhalt								{background: #fffce0; width:550px; float:left;}
	.corner_top_inhalt div 							{background: url(images/corner_inhalt_tl.png) no-repeat top left;}
	.corner_top_inhalt								{background: url(images/corner_inhalt_tr.png) no-repeat top right;}
	.corner_bottom_inhalt div 						{background: url(images/corner_inhalt_bl.png) no-repeat bottom left;}
	.corner_bottom_inhalt 							{background: url(images/corner_inhalt_br.png) no-repeat bottom right;}
	.corner_top_inhalt div, .corner_top_inhalt, 
	.corner_bottom_inhalt div, .corner_bottom_inhalt {width: 100%;  height: 15px;   font-size: 1px;}
	.corner_content_inhalt							{margin: 0 15px;}
	
	.corner_content_inhalt h2						{font-size:150%; font-weight:bold;color:#32387f; padding:0 0 3px 0;border-bottom:2px dotted #32387f;}			
	
	
	
	#navcontainer a								{display: block;	margin:0.2em 0 8px; padding:0 0 0 0.19em; background-color: transparent; 	color:#ffffff;	border-bottom: 1px dotted #383f8e; text-decoration:none;}
	#navcontainer a:link, #navlist a:visited	{display: block;	margin:0.2em 0 8px; padding:0 0 0 0.19em; background-color: transparent;	color:#ffffff;	border-bottom: 1px dotted #383f8e; text-decoration:none;}
	#navcontainer a:hover						{display: block;	margin:0.2em 0 8px; padding:0 0 0 0.19em; background-color: #383f8e; 		color:#ffffff;	border-bottom: 1px dotted #ffffff; text-decoration:none;}


	#navcontainer ul							{margin:0 0 0 0;			padding:0; list-style-type:none;}
	#navcontainer li							{margin:0;					padding:0; list-style-type:none;}
	#navcontainer li ul							{margin:0.44em 0 0 1.5em; 	padding:0; font-size:80%;}
	#navcontainer li ul li						{margin:0 0 0 0; 			padding:0;}
	.page_item									{margin:0;	 				padding:0; height:1%;}
	.page_item page_folder						{margin:0; 					padding:0;}
	
	
	
/*2 Boxen nebeneinander*/
	.b50l {float: left; width:250px;}
  	.b50r {float: left; width:250px;}


/*3 Boxen nebeneinander*/
	.b33l {float: left; width:165px; }
 	.b33r {float: left; width:165px;}
	.b33m {float: left; width:165px;}
	
	#navcontainer h1,h2,h4,h5,h6				{display: block;font:96% arial,sans-serif;	margin:0.2em 0 8px; padding:0 0 0 0.19em; background-color: transparent; 	color:#ffffff;	border-bottom: 1px dotted #383f8e; text-decoration:none;}
	#navcontainer .MailPressFormEmail           {margin-bottom:5px;} 
	
	
	
	
	
/*  Rund Box mit Schatten  */	
	

	#liquid-round {
	width:1040px;
	margin:0px auto;
	background:#fff url(images/leftside.gif) repeat-y left top;
	}
	.top {
	height:20px;
	background:url(images/top.gif) no-repeat left top;
	}
	.top span {
	display:block;
	position:relative;
	height:20px;
	background:url(images/top-right.gif) no-repeat right top;
	}
	.center-content {
	position:relative;
	background:url(images/rightside.gif) repeat-y right top;
	padding:1px 20px 1px 25px;
	margin:-1px 0 -50px 0;
	}
	.bottom {
	height:60px;
	background:url(images/bottom.gif) no-repeat left bottom;
	}
	
	.bottom span {
	display:block;
	position:relative;
	height:60px;
	background:url(images/bottom-right.gif) no-repeat right top;}
	
	p {margin:0 0 1em 0}
	
	.current_page_item {font-weight:bold;}
	#navcontainer li.page_item.current_page_item a {font-weight:bold; color:#ffffff; color:#ffffff;	border-bottom: 0px dotted #ffffff; text-decoration:none;}
	#scroller	{overflow-x:hidden;overflow-y:auto; height:380px; }
	.widgettitle	{color:#000; font-size:130%;font-weight:bold;}
	